Summary

In May 2023, the Create:IDE team undertook the challenging task of merging a large and complex Remote Development integration branch into the master branch of the GitLab Project. The aim was to introduce a new Remote Development feature as part of GitLab 16.0, which required a strategic approach due to its size and the tight deadline. Instead of breaking down the work into smaller parts for individual review, the team opted for a direct merge to meet their release goals, leveraging a velocity-based agile process. This decision was supported by a comprehensive plan to maintain quality through extensive CI/CD monitoring, rigorous testing, and feature flags to minimize risks. The team faced various challenges, including managing application security, database optimization, and code quality, but maintained a collaborative approach through Slack channels and Zoom meetings to ensure smooth communication and issue resolution. Despite deviations from the usual review practices, the merge was a significant milestone, reflecting the team's dedication to delivering innovative solutions while fostering a continuous improvement mindset. As the feature rolled out, the team engaged with the community for feedback and began planning future enhancements, highlighting their commitment to iterative development and user-centric refinement.
